Active Listening: How to become a better listener

I’m really grateful to have people in my life that I can talk to when I’m having a hard time. But sometimes I find it difficult to talk to the people that know me best. Their love for me and desire to help me means that they give advice, and share their thoughts and opinions, even when they haven’t been asked for them. Often I can end a conversation feeling like I’ve talked a lot, but I haven’t been heard. I haven’t been listened to.

In our everyday conversations, we can have a tendency to concentrate on thinking about what we are going to say next or simply waiting to talk without engaging with what has previously been said. Additionally, if we are not mindful, we can enter into a conversation ready to provide advice or solutions without asking if that is what our conversation partner wants. When we intentionally give space for the other person to speak and encourage them to give further details as they feel comfortable, by asking open questions, we can build connection, strengthen bonds and deepen our relationships. Allowing space in conversation and asking open questions are some of the skills that are the foundations of Active Listening.

Active Listening requires us to pay close attention to the speaker so that we can absorb, comprehend and reflect what they are saying. When we focus on doing these things we demonstrate empathy, compassion, understanding and respect.
